perf bpf: Convert pid_map() to bpf_map()
First user, pid_t as the type, lets see how this goes with the BTF
routines.

tools/perf/include/bpf/bpf.h | 8 +-------
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 7 deletions(-)
diff --git a/tools/perf/include/bpf/bpf.h b/tools/perf/include/bpf/bpf.h
index 0482028c1d11..5df7ed9d9020 100644
--- a/tools/perf/include/bpf/bpf.h
+++ b/tools/perf/include/bpf/bpf.h
@@ -34,13 +34,7 @@ struct bpf_map SEC("maps") name = { \
* For the current need, 'perf trace --filter-pids', 64 should
* be good enough, but this surely needs to be revisited.
*/
-#define pid_map(name, value_type) \
-struct bpf_map SEC("maps") name = { \
- .type = BPF_MAP_TYPE_HASH, \
- .key_size = sizeof(pid_t), \
- .value_size = sizeof(value_type), \
- .max_entries = 64, \
-}
+#define pid_map(name, value_type) bpf_map(name, HASH, pid_t, value_type, 64)
static int (*bpf_map_update_elem)(struct bpf_map *map, void *key, void *value, u64 flags) = (void *)BPF_FUNC_map_update_elem;
static void *(*bpf_map_lookup_elem)(struct bpf_map *map, void *key) = (void *)BPF_FUNC_map_lookup_elem;
